Fully-saturated RGB colours, shown on both opaque and transparent
spheres (the latter using fade_colour with varying fade_distance). Note
the strong shift towards the primary hues in the first image as
fade_distance decreases.
Second image shows the results of a 16-channel spectral rendering, using
automatic generation of absorption spectra to match the RGB colours.
Note how the shift towards the RGB primaries is somewhat lessened
especially in the warm yellows and the blue-to-cyan range. The greens
and purples don't seem to benefit that much; I guess some tweaking of
the spectrum generation might help there.
